Summary

Orbit Group Limited has awarded a contract to LawVu Limited for an SRA-compliant legal case management system valued at £185,422 including VAT. The contract was signed on February 26, 2026, and will run for approximately four years with potential extensions.

What changed

Orbit Group Limited has awarded a contract to LawVu Limited for the provision of a legal case management system. The contract value is £154,518.33 excluding VAT, totaling £185,422 including VAT. The system is intended to be SRA-compliant and tailored for in-house legal teams. The contract was signed on February 26, 2026, and is set to expire on February 23, 2029, with provisions for extensions up to February 23, 2030, and potentially beyond.

This notice serves as a contract award announcement under the UK's Procurement Act 2023. Description

To establish our in‑house legal function, we require an SRA‑compliant case management system. We have assessed multiple providers and secured three quotes. Our preferred solution (LawVu) which is specifically tailored to In-House Legal teams has been endorsed subject to final sign‑off.

Contract 1. Legal Case Management Procurement

Supplier

Contract value

  • £154,518.33 excluding VAT
  • £185,422 including VAT Below the relevant threshold

Date signed

26 February 2026

Contract dates

  • 26 February 2026 to 23 February 2029
  • Possible extension to 23 February 2030
  • 3 years, 11 months, 26 days Description of possible extension:

This is a rolling contract. It might extend past 23/02/2030.
